Westhampton Care Center is a 180-bed skilled nursing facility in Westhampton, New York, providing long-term nursing care, memory care, rehabilitation services, and respite care to residents across Suffolk County. The community is located 1.9 miles from the village center and and is privately owned and operated by Kelly Brady.
The facility holds a 5-star CMS overall rating. Its occupancy rate is 97%, well above New York’s statewide average of 88%, indicating sustained local demand. Nurse staffing averages 2 hours and 58 minutes per resident per day.
Across four inspections reported from 2022 through June 2025, the facility averaged 5.3 deficiencies per year — roughly in line with the New York average of 5.1. One January 2022 complaint investigation included a Level 3 actual harm citation, which was corrected by March of that year; subsequent inspections returned to Level 2 findings only. Complaint investigations did not result in substantiated findings, and no fines or enforcement actions appear in the record. All cited deficiencies were corrected within the required timelines.
The facility’s amenities include restaurant-style dining, private suites with individual climate controls, a salon, and outdoor gardens. Music therapy, pet therapy, and a Therapeutic Recreation program round out the activity calendar.
Westhampton Care Center serves residents seeking long-term nursing care or post-acute rehabilitation in a high-demand, low-turnover setting on the East End of Long Island.

Cortlandt Healthcare is a 120-bed skilled nursing facility at 110 Oregon Road in Cortlandt Manor, Westchester County, New York, operated by Cortlandt Operations, LLC. The community serves Medicare and Medicaid residents at 95% occupancy and holds a 2-star CMS overall rating.
The regulatory record documents systemic deficiency concerns. Four complaint investigations between May 2023 and March 2025 identified 34 citations; averaging 11.3 per year, more than double New York’s annual baseline of 5.1.
The March 2025 inspection alone found 13 Level 2 deficiencies involving infection control, immunizations, drug labeling, cooking facilities, electrical and fire safety systems, HVAC maintenance, sprinkler testing, and building space subdivisions. Earlier cycles from 2023 and 2024 revealed recurring gaps in pharmacy operations, medication error prevention, care planning, accident hazard supervision, respiratory care, and life safety code adherence. Most violations were corrected within months of identification.
The complaint rate reached 55.8 per 100 occupied beds, exceeding the state average of 49.9.
No immediate jeopardy findings, fines, or license actions were noted.
The facility faces 26 lawsuits since 2010, including four currently active cases and one stayed proceeding.
Physical therapy availability of 9.24 minutes per resident per day exceeds the national average. Nursing hours per resident (2 hours 42 minutes daily) run approximately 26% below the New York benchmark. Quality measures rank 26.6% above state comparison.
Ten amenities include fine dining, coffee service, room service, housekeeping, laundry, beauty salon, technology access (iPads and computers), printed media, and personalized veteran programming. Specialized programs encompass Amputee Care, Orthopedic Rehabilitation, Respiratory Therapy, True2Life, Urban Zen, and Concierge services. An in-house chef and dietitian oversee meal preparation; services include labs, dentistry, mental health, occupational and physical therapy, pharmacy, physician extender oversight, podiatry, social work, speech pathology, and radiology.
Prospective residents and families should request documentation of medication protocols, current infection control measures, and outcomes of corrective actions initiated following the 2023 and 2025 deficiency findings during the evaluation process.
Peninsula Nursing and Rehabilitation Center is a 200-bed skilled nursing facility at 50-15 Beach Channel Drive in Far Rockaway, Queens County, New York, owned by Cardiff Bay Care Center, LLC, a for-profit entity. Medicare and Medicaid certified since April 18, 1973. Current residents number approximately 178. A resident and family council and an automatic sprinkler system are both confirmed.
CMS rates the facility 4/5 stars overall. U.S. News rates both short-term rehabilitation and long-term care As Expected for 2026. Zero fines and zero substantiated complaints appear in the CMS record. One facility incident is on record.
Six inspections are on record with the New York State Department of Health, Office of Aging and Long Term Care, against a state average of 9. The most recent, a complaint investigation on July 3, 2024, identified 21 total citations and 21 deficiencies, both at or below the New York state averages of 29 and 22. Five Level 2 deficiencies covered infection prevention and control, Medicaid and Medicare notices, physician visits, dental services, and gas equipment storage; most corrected by August 23, 2024. Earlier inspections showed recurring citations involving NHSN reporting, accident hazard supervision, and life safety code and environmental concerns, generally corrected within a few months. Zero enforcement actions are on record. Eighty-three complaints have been filed at a rate of 41.5 per 100 occupied beds, below the New York state average of 49.9.
Confirmed programs include 24-hour skilled nursing, short-term and long-term rehabilitation, cardiac rehabilitation, physical, occupational, and speech therapy, respiratory therapy, enteral nutrition therapy, IV therapy, pain management, hospice, palliative care, pre- and post-operative care, and a secure dementia unit. A rooftop solarium, beauty parlor and barber shop, religious services for all denominations, a family and friends transport program, therapeutic recreation, pet visitation, and trips and entertainment are all confirmed. Specialist physician services encompass neurology, physiatry, cardiology, pulmonology, dermatology, podiatry, orthopedics, vascular surgery, ENT, dentistry, psychology, psychiatry, and ophthalmology. St. John’s Episcopal Hospital at South Shore is approximately 0.43 miles away.
Peninsula suits seniors in Queens seeking skilled nursing, post-acute rehabilitation, or long-term care within a large-capacity facility carrying a 4-star CMS rating and a complaint rate below the state average.
The West Village Rehabilitation and Nursing Center is a 105-bed nonprofit nursing home situated in a highly accessible Manhattan neighborhood carrying a Walk Score of 98. The facility centers its model on short-term post-acute care, offering physical, occupational, and cardiac therapies alongside specialized nutritional support. Admissions are heavily driven by Medicare clients, who make up 73% of incoming arrivals and record a brief 27-day average length of stay. Business indicators show exceptional local demand and financial health, with the property running at a 98% occupancy rate and maintaining a 15% profit margin.
Oversight logs from state health departments reveal a highly favorable regulatory profile and strong front-line personnel lines. Direct nursing times average 3 hours and 6 minutes per resident daily, a metric that sits 11% ahead of the New York average, while registered nurse hours run at double the state baseline. This staffing focus correlates with positive clinical rehabilitation files; short-stay clients achieve self-care independence at discharge at a rate 68% above the state average, with 70.5% successfully returning home. Routine inspection records show that the property compiled just four health citations over seven years, ranking ninth lowest out of 394 New York facilities.
The home’s most recent standard evaluation in August 2024 flagged two minor administrative deficiencies involving comprehensive care plans and garbage disposal handling, which the operator corrected within two months. Earlier 2024 logs noted repeated data reporting delays to the national health safety network, though the facility carries zero history of federal financial fines or substantiated complaint investigations.
Prospective residents looking over regional post-acute rehabilitation choices can review these government tracking files to evaluate the operator’s current clinical trends. Since the official tracking documentation verifies near-capacity utilization, top-tier short-term discharge metrics, and an inspection history that ranks among the cleanest in the state alongside strong daily registered nurse hours, the paperwork matches a highly proficient and structured rehabilitation environment.
The Baptist Home at Brookmeade is a 120-bed nonprofit nursing home in scenic Dutchess County operated by the Baptist Home of Brooklyn. The community handles both long-term chronic care and sub-acute rehabilitation, accommodating Medicare, Medicaid, and private-pay clients who average a 208-day length of stay. On-site community amenities include a library, a café, a gift shop, and scheduled exercise classes. Operating since the mid-20th century, the facility functions with a historical focus on long-term care management and religious mission alignment.
Records from state health departments reflect an interesting contrast between leaner staffing models and top-tier long-term health outcomes. Daily direct care times average 2 hours and 51 minutes per resident, tracking 18% below the New York state baseline across all primary nursing categories. Despite this thin staffing framework, clinical quality files reveal that permanent residents achieve functional preservation scores 87% better than the state average and experience 54% fewer high-risk clinical events. On the short-term rehab side, 68.7% of recovery clients successfully discharge with improved self-care independence.
The facility carries zero history of federal financial fines or enforcement penalties over the last three years, logging 14 total citations over a seven-year span. Its most recent standard inspection in March 2024 flagged six moderate deficiencies involving door maintenance, exit safety, resident accommodations, and care planning, all of which the operator corrected within a month.
Families researching regional long-term skilled nursing options or sub-acute recovery placements can check over these state tracking files to gauge the provider’s overall operations. Since the public data reports remarkable long-term physical stability and strong self-care discharge numbers alongside lower daily nursing hours and standard physical plant corrections, the documentation shows a historically stable care environment with excellent clinical tracking.
Our Lady of Peace Nursing Care Residence is a 250-bed skilled nursing and rehabilitation facility at 5285 Lewiston Road in Lewiston, New York, operated by a non-profit in Niagara County. The facility provides skilled nursing, memory care, rehabilitation, and respite services. It accepts Medicare and private pay. 24-hour staffing is available.
The facility is scored five stars by CMS, with all four sub-ratings above New York average. Staffing is the strongest driver: nurse hours run 4h 12m per resident daily, 20 percent above state average, placing the facility 60th of 388 New York SNFs. Inspections from 2021 through 2025 show no citations or deficiencies, with the latest inspection in 2025 returning clean. Prior enforcement actions related to quality of care predate the current inspection window and have not recurred. No fines or enforcement actions appear in the recent record. Occupancy is at 70 percent, well below New York’s 88.3 percent average, indicating current availability across care levels.
On-site amenities include a chapel offering interdenominational services and a barber and salon.
With current availability and a clean recent compliance record, the community is well-suited for residents seeking skilled nursing or memory care within a non-profit, faith-affiliated setting in Niagara County.

How we rank these communities
Every community above is evaluated across six weighted categories using public data including state inspection records, review platforms, BBB profiles, and operator-published materials.
Weighting overview
- 35%Resident Experience
- 25%Regulatory
- 15%Visual Media
- 10%Website
- 10%Stability
- 5%Environment
Resident & Family Experience 35%
The single largest share of every ranking. Aggregated review sentiment and volume from major platforms — the closest signal to real resident experience.

Regulatory & Safety Record 25%
State inspection records, citations, and complaint visits. We weight per-inspection rates more heavily than raw counts.
